Bourbon

Woodford Reserve Woodford Reserve introduces itself with a light to moderate sweet honey and vanilla notes with equal amounts of charred wood and dried corn. It’s a bready and grainy scent followed by a pinch of mint, fruits, and nut. Light flavors of sweet honey infused with mint appear first followed by peppery and sharp wood that tingle the taste buds. Woodford’s finish starts lightly sweet from honey and vanilla with lingering wood dryness. The sweetness stays about the same after “chewing” with a little burnt wood that turns into fading mintiness.
